Filtration System Explained
The Shark HP100 typically uses a combination of filters. This usually includes a pre-filter for larger particles. There’s also a HEPA filter, which is very important. A HEPA filter can trap 99.97% of particles as small as 0.3 microns. Finally, an activated carbon filter helps remove odors.

Odor Elimination Capabilities
The activated carbon filter plays a crucial role in odor control. It can absorb smells from cooking, pets, and smoke. While it might not eliminate strong, persistent odors instantly, it helps keep the air smelling fresher. This is a significant benefit for many households.

Understanding Filter Life
The lifespan of the filters depends on usage and air quality. Generally, HEPA and carbon filters need replacing every 6 to 12 months. Some models have indicator lights to let you know when it’s time. Regular checks can help maintain optimal performance.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
To keep your Shark HP100 working its best, follow these tips. Regularly clean the pre-filter if it’s washable. This extends the life of the main HEPA filter. Always use genuine replacement filters. Avoid placing the unit near heat sources or in very humid areas.
